Butternut Squash Soup

Step 1
1 Butternut Squash
1 sweet onion
Chop both items into bite size pieces and throw into crock-pot

Step 2
3 cups of water
2 chicken bouillon
1 teaspoon of salt
Put ingredients in crock-pot and turn it on HI for 4 hours.

Step 3
8oz of cream cheese
Once the crock-pot is done, take the cream cheese in small chunks and throw into the crock-pot. Take your hand held blender and mix until smooth as silk. Viola your soup is complete!

Cost: $ 8.50 Serves: 6 bowls
